Product Overview

     Becton Dickinson 420630 Test Tube Agglutination Viewer is a highly efficient tool designed for precise observation and analysis in laboratory settings. This essential device enhances the visibility of agglutination reactions, making it an indispensable asset for researchers and technicians alike.

Features:
- 5 Watt Bulb: Provides optimal illumination for clear visibility of test results.
- Underside Magnifying Mirror: Enhances the viewing experience by allowing for detailed examination of test tubes from various angles.
- Compact Design: Space-saving and easy to integrate into any laboratory workspace.
- Durable Construction: Built to withstand the rigors of daily laboratory use, ensuring longevity and reliability.

Use Suggestion:
Ideal for use in clinical laboratories, research facilities, and educational institutions, the Becton Dickinson Test Tube Agglutination Viewer is perfect for observing blood typing, serological testing, and other agglutination assays.
